The only thing you have to be worried about with the videos/photos obviously is bandwidth and slowing down the server. It's better for the site performance to feed them in off of another server. With the most recent update, people can activate/deactivate whatever functions they want on their individual pages. The only thing that activating the videos element would do for us is create an aggregation page for all of the uploaded videos. I am not sure if a decision has been made about whether or not we want that, but I can ask and let you know. Bottom line is people can upload videos, just using different methods.

Go to "my page", "my settings" and then click email from the left hand menu. You will find the options to email you when certain events occur, ie. when a blog you post to is updated, when someone posts to your group, etc. Let me know if you have any more problems!
